How much does it cost to rent a home in Austell?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Austell 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,659 | $1,220 | $2,876 |
| Austell 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,216 | $1,295 | $10,000+ |
| Austell 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,428 | $1,625 | $6,850 |
| Austell 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,585 | $2,080 | $3,300 |
| Austell 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,115 | $2,115 | $2,115 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Austell
What type of rentals are currently available in Austell?
There are currently 77 Apartments for Rent in Austell, GA with pricing that ranges from $1,002 to $4,471. There are also 215 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Austell ranging from $875 to $20,602.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Austell?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Austell ranges from $875 to $20,602 with an average monthly rent of $2,062.
